Ports of Auckland is proud to support 90-minute cruises aboard the William C Daldy steam tugboat during this year's Auckland Heritage Festival.

Experience an all access journey, discover the inner workings of the steam tugboat by visiting the engine room, the heat of the boiler room and the wheelhouse up top. Each cruise will be accompanied by a detailed commentary on Auckland's maritime history.

Celebrating the rich maritime heritage of Auckland City by exploring the Waitematā Harbour from the 84-year-old Daldy; one of the port's first tugs built in 1935. These family-friendly tours will cruise through the port's wharves at work and under the Auckland Harbour Bridge where the Daldy once famously saved a piece from floating away during its construction.

Proceeds from ticket sales will go to the William C Daldy Preservation Society, a group of volunteers who keep the Daldy afloat for Aucklanders to enjoy. A portion will also go to the Ports of Auckland Education Programme.
